AMD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2023 in Review
2,020 of the 6,370 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Advanced Micro Devices (AMD) for Q2 2023, worth a combined $129B — up 15% from $112B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 327 funds opened new AMD positions and 120 closed out — a net gain of 207 holders — while 727 added to existing stakes and 760 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Jennison Associates, adding an estimated $969M. The largest seller was T. Rowe Price Associates, cutting an estimated $1.55B.
